Output 86d65cb72d7d050a048df5c16a247268b5c896f7cca534ef030835e204c3435c:0

value
582120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d6604ca35b7332a103f81c2a7bd4632a807bc1 OP_EQUAL
address
32b2pPSAPgonBh73tQNpXALkH8VjuDWNvJ
transaction
86d65cb72d7d050a048df5c16a247268b5c896f7cca534ef030835e204c3435c
confirmations
305430
spent
true